We came here as a family of 4 in 2 rooms (room 317 and 315) and were so pleased with our experience! Before arrival I had read some of the reviews on here and was expecting the worst, however, the service here at the reception, the restaurant and the cleaners are impeccable. Super friendly, helpful and always greet us through passing. Our room was cleaned and we were provided with fresh towels every day!
The location couldn’t be better, right on the beach with loads of shops, restaurants and bars not even a minute walk out of the hotel! We only had breakfast included in our stay, but it was amazing! Food was alternated day by day and there was tons of variety for all, even my sister who is extremely picky enjoyed her breakfast everyday! This is my second time in Can Picafort and it was extremely enjoyable because of the hotel.
The rooms are fairly decent size, for 2 people it is perfect. Comes with a mini fridge which was lovely, a hairdryer in the bathroom, a safe etc. The balcony is slightly small and ours looks out onto the sea but is facing the other balconies from the rooms opposite us (which can be a bit uncomfortable for some but honestly didn’t really bother us as we were high up).
My only complaints - WiFi is available however it is almost non existent, some days it would work for a few minutes to half an hour and others it wouldn’t work at all. Every night or through the day after the beach/pool we would have to sit out on the balcony just to reach family or check our bank, but although it was annoying we made it work and prepared through the day by downloading movies/shows to watch once we were in bed. The TV is only equipped with Spanish or German channels, which for us made it unusable, but again we didn’t need to use it as we downloaded movies onto our phones. The shower is a bit small and slightly awkward to use as water gets everywhere onto the floor as the shower curtain is the only thing covering the shower, more like a wet room, but again it was fine! The pool is also not in the hotel, it is about a 2 min walk down an alleyway, however this didn’t bother us at all! The sunbeds were extremely comfy, toilets were clean, the pool was clean and quite big so it was still enjoyable nevertheless but that is something to bear in mind.
Overall, our stay was amazing and we don’t really have any complaints, just small nit-picks. Would definitely stay here again!

We recently stayed at this hotel. The biggest advantage is definitely the location — the beach is just a few steps away, which helped us enjoy our vacation overall despite some serious issues.
There were a few positive moments: the reception kindly gave us beach umbrellas free of charge, which was really helpful and saved us from having to buy one. Also, when our child accidentally locked themselves in the bathroom, hotel staff responded very quickly and helped open the door — we really appreciated that.
Unfortunately, there were several negative experiences that left a lasting impression. The hotel itself is quite old, our room was small, with a bad view, and we found hairs on the shower walls upon arrival — not a good start.
One evening during dinner, a female staff member (possibly a manager) began yelling at a waiter in the middle of the restaurant, in front of all the guests. It went on for quite a while, creating an extremely uncomfortable atmosphere. The waiter — who had been kind and attentive — ended up walking out in his apron. Our child was frightened by the shouting. It was completely unprofessional and inappropriate.
Later during our stay, around 9 PM, the fire alarm suddenly went off. Our child had already fallen asleep, woke up crying, and was very scared. The alarm kept ringing for a while. We packed passports and valuables just in case. My husband called reception, but they didn’t know what was happening either. It was very stressful.
And finally — the most alarming part: our child found a small, sharp piece of plastic inside their ice cream (likely from the packaging). This could have been very dangerous. (Photo attached.)
We did our best to enjoy the beach and make the most of our time, but overall, the hotel did not meet expectations and we left with mixed feelings.
